Coalition drones target a province in northern Yemen

On Sunday, the Saudi-Emirati coalition carried out an airstrike targeting border villages in the province of Sa’ada, northern Yemen.

Sa’ada – Al-Khabar Al-Yemeni:

Local sources have revealed that the coalition drones dropped a bomb on the Al-Ghur area in the border district of Ghamr.

Last week, several civilians, including African migrants, were injured in a Saudi bombardment of border areas.
